the cd version only gives more game slots (but the other player need the cd version too or else you are limited to 0-4) and some "shooting rules" that allow you to set up ambushes and such better. All in all, go with free until you become hard core.
They are both great, Which one you prefer really boils down to whether you are more interested in modern combat or WWII combat. They play the same, though there are differences due to the equipment (sighting, range, accuracy of equipment generally improved in WinSPMBT...so tactics need to be tweaked a bit)
